a spasmodic release of urine due to laughing uncontrollably; is also known to occur while jumping on trampolines.
"A whizgiggle overpowered me as I tried not to fall off my chair laughing."

"Princesses always whizgiggled at me and even men did in the not private bathroom!"
by CuttlefishYum April 20, 2009

